That which the followers of Jefferson's political party supported is: fewer federal officeholders.
The Democratic-Republican Party was the party that was founded by Thomas Jefferson. This party was also known as the American Political party and the Jeffersonian Republic Party.
The followers of this party stood for a Republican America, Political equality, and Westward expansion.
In a society where most believed that the wealthy should rule the nation, members of this party believed in equality of political positions for white officeholders.
Jefferson believed in a limited government and the power of the state should have more rights than the federal government. His supporters believed that there should be fewer federal officeholders.

The Truman Doctrine was a foreign policy carried out during the Cold War. Its main purpose was to contain Soviet geopolitical expansion and it was further developed when the American Congress decided to support Greece and Turkey's armies since both nations were threatened by Communism.
